The Ultimate Guide to the Best Software for UI Design


The term ‘UI Design‘ might be familiar to many. It stands for User Interface Design, a process associated with the design of websites, applications, and other digital assets with the aim to enhance the user’s experience. In recent years, this field has gained enormous traction, with several potent tools popping up to cater to the ever-growing demand. This comprehensive guide to the best software for UI design aims to make your choice easier. Let’s dive into it.

1. Understanding User Interface Design

The foundation of any successful digital product lies in its UI design. User Interface Design primarily deals with the visual aspects of a product. It’s all about creating an attractive, responsive layout which is intuitive and user-friendly.

2. Importance of Choosing the Right UI Design Software

Choosing an appropriate UI design software is crucial for the success of your digital product. The right software will simplify and streamline the design process, enhance collaboration, and ultimately lead to a superior end product.

a. Efficiency & Speed

In the digital world, where you need to be agile and quick to adapt, the software speed is paramount. A more efficient design software allows faster delivery of quality designs.

b. Collaboration

The best UI design software allows effortless collaboration with the design team, stakeholders, and developers. Good collaboration can lead to a more effective design process and better end products.

c. Improved User Experience

The software needs to offer a host of UI elements and templates that allow designers to create visually appealing and user-friendly interfaces.

3. Top Software for UI Design

Let’s look at some of the top software that are currently dominating the field of UI design.

a. Sketch

Sketch is a vector-based design tool from Apple, designed primarily for UI and UX design. It provides a clean interface and several powerful features like Symbols, that enable designers to create reusable components.

b. Adobe XD

Adobe XD is a robust design tool offering intuitive tools for creating applications, websites, and voice interfaces. It emphasizes collaboration and prototyping, which makes it a popular choice among designers for UI design.

c. Figma

Figma is a cloud-based tool for UI design that allows real-time collaboration. With its extensive features like components and auto-layout, Figma enables designers to create flexible and reusable design elements.

d. InVision Studio

InVision Studio offers interactive prototypes, a responsive layout, and powerful animations. It is a comprehensive tool equipped for managing every aspect of the UI design process.

e. Marvel

Marvel simplifies the design process with its easy-to-use design tools and straightforward interface. It’s perfect for creating quick ideas or even comprehensive interactive prototypes.

4. Readying for the Future of UI Design

As technology continues to evolve, so too does the field of UI design. Designers are continuously on the lookout for more robust, efficient, and user-friendly tools to create the best UI designs. Whether it’s the feature-packed Sketch, collaborative Figma, or versatile Adobe XD, the choice depends on your specific needs and requirements.


Choosing the right UI design software can make or break the user experience in digital products. Understanding the critical features of each software and relating them to your specific requirements is crucial to making the right choice. We believe our guide will help you do just that and secure your place in today’s competitive environment.

Related Posts

Leave a Comment